{"ok":true,"data":{"id":18652,"slug":"ramsar-beach-ramsar","name":"Ramsar Beach","country":"Iran","state":"Mazandaran","city":"Ramsar","coords":{"lat":36.9196,"lng":50.6625},"beachType":"Urban","tags":["famous","family","scenic"],"article":{"hero":"Ramsar Beach stands as a celebrated jewel on Iran's Caspian Sea coast, renowned for its captivating blend of urban convenience and breathtaking natural scenery. The beach is a wide expanse of sand and pebbles, often teeming with visitors enjoying the cool Caspian breeze. What truly sets Ramsar apart is its dramatic backdrop: the lush, forested peaks of the Alborz mountain range descend almost directly to the shoreline, creating a picturesque vista that is both grand and inviting.\n\nThis urban beach is well-equipped for a day of family fun, offering a variety of amenities and activities. You'll find designated swimming areas, opportunities for boat rides, and often lively promenades where vendors offer local snacks and souvenirs. The air is filled with the cheerful sounds of children playing and the gentle murmur of conversations, creating a vibrant, welcoming atmosphere that epitomizes a classic seaside holiday.\n\nBeyond the immediate beach experience, Ramsar itself is an iconic destination, famous for its hot springs and historical sites. After a refreshing dip in the Caspian, you can explore the town's charming streets or ascend into the mountains for panoramic views. Ramsar Beach is not just a place to swim; it's a gateway to a rich cultural and natural landscape, making it a must-visit for anyone exploring Iran's northern coast.","teaser":"Discover Ramsar Beach, a bustling hub where the verdant slopes of the Alborz mountains meet the expansive waters of the Caspian Sea.
